, k,返回所有由[1...n]中的k数字组合的可能解。 解法1: 递归 解法2: 迭代 C++: ...
本文始发于个人公众号:TechFlow,原创不易,求个关注 今天是LeetCode第 篇文章,我们一起来LeetCode中的 题,Combinations 组合 。 这个题目可以说是很精辟了,仅仅用一个单词的标题就说清楚了大半题意了。这题官方难度是Medium,它在LeetCode当中评价很高, 人点赞,只有 个反对。通过率 . 。 题意 题目的题意很简单,给定两个整数n和k。n表示从 到n的n个 ...
2020-06-16 10:40 0 536 推荐指数:
, k,返回所有由[1...n]中的k数字组合的可能解。 解法1: 递归 解法2: 迭代 C++: ...
大家好,今天codeforces专题选择的是一场education比赛的C题。 Education是codeforces的一种特殊赛事,它的主要作用是教育,也就是让更多的人了解codeforc ...
题目 24. 两两交换链表中的节点 题解 整个过程都是不停地交换节点,因此可以尝试通过递归来解决。 递归解法要先搞清以下三个内容 返回值 调用单元做了什么 终止条件 在本题中: 返回值:交换完成的子链表head 调用单元做了什么:设需要交换的两个点 ...
排列组合是组合学最基本的概念。所谓排列,就是指从给定个数的元素中取出指定个数的元素进行排序。组合则是指从给定个数的元素中仅仅取出指定个数的元素,不考虑排序。 排列与组合在日常生活中应用较广,比如在考虑某些事物在某种情况下出现的次数时,往往需要用到排列和组合。 【例 ...
题目描述: 一条包含字母 A-Z 的消息通过以下方式进行了编码: 给定一个只包含数字的非空字符串,请计算解码方法的总数。 示例 1: 示例 2: 要完成的函数: int ...
题目: 组合:给定两个整数 n 和 k,返回 1 ... n 中所有可能的 k 个数的组合。 思路: 回溯算法的框架。 程序: class Solution: def combine(self ...
今天是LeetCode专题第60篇文章,我们一起来看的是LeetCode的94题,二叉树的中序遍历。 这道题的官方难度是Medium,点赞3304,反对只有140,通过率有63.2%,在Medium的题目当中算是很高的了。这题非常基础,可以说是程序员必会的算法题之一。 我们先来看题意 ...
这是一篇写在它处的老文章了。近日翻翻,颇有意思。于是在此再次发布。 研究24点的算法。觉得穷举法是一种可以接受的解法。利用时下的计算机。就是穷举从1,1,1,1到10,10,10,10的所有数字组合的解法也不过就几秒钟而已。而且,可以将所有的结果保存在文件里,以供日后其他应用时方便调用 ...